-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
《数据库系统及应用》
主讲人:陈业斌 教授
安徽工业大学
03 数据库系统
01 数据与信息
02 数据模型
目
录
第一讲 数据库基础
什么是数据
数量描述:0,1,100,3.14
事物描述 文字陈述:我是一个学生
图形图象:
……
数据:用文字,数字,图象等各种符号对客观事实地表达。
数据是计算机实际能处理地所有对象,只是它们有外部可视形式与内部处理形式地区别而已。
什么是信息
请说出如下数据地意义:
白云,20,计算机,199001
信息:把对数据进行加工得到地影响或可能影响用户决策地有关知识称之为信息。就是人们对数据赋予地一种意义,一种解释。
数据与信息地关系
数据与信息有区别也有联系。
信息与数据之间地固有联系:数据是信息地符号表示或称为载体,信息则是数据地内涵,是对数据地语义解释。
信息依赖于数据地表示,同一信息用不同地数据形式来表示。如:1999年,一九九九年
数据处理
数据处理:对信息进行收集,整理,加工,存储,检索,传递与输出,利用等一系列活动地总与。
信息是用数据表示地,故对信息地处理又具体地表现在对数据地处理上。数据处理也称信息处理。
数据处理是技术范畴地问题,从使用地手段与工具来说,是以计算机为中心地。如:
(1)根据出生年月就能计算出某人地年龄。
(2) 根据某人地网上购物记录自动推送妳感兴趣地商品(数据挖掘)
为什么要使用数据模型
计算机无法直接处理现实事物
需要将现实事物转化为计算机可以理解地数据,以方便计算机进行存储与处理
数据模型定义
模型:是用来描述数据,数据关系,数据语义,数据约束地工具。
数据模型:用数学地方法(或计算机可实现地方法)对现实世界中地事物及其联系地描述。
数据模型地作用:
用来抽象,表示与处理现实世界中数据与信息地工具
是对现实世界地模拟与抽象
数据模型三要素
数据模型:是数据结构,数据操作与完整性约束三个部分组成。
数据结构:是指数据在数据库中地存在方式
数据操作:是指对数据库中地数据进行增,删,改,查操作地方式
完整性约束:是指保证数据在操作过程中地正确性与一致性地规则
典型地数据模型
关系模型
层次模型
网状模型
NOSQL
对象关系
XML
……
第一代 第二代 第三代
关系数据模型
关系模型:以二维表来描述数据。
……
学号
姓名
出生年月
性别
系
年级
970501
张平
198005
女
计算机
3
970502
王鹰
198103
男
计算机
3
970601
周丽
198205
女
机械
3
980209
李强
198011
男
化工
2
关系数据模型
数据结构--关系模式
学号
姓名
出生年月
性别
系
年级
学号
姓名
出生年月
性别
系
年级
970501
张平
198005
女
计算机
3
970502
王鹰
198103
男
计算机
3
970601
周丽
198205
女
机械
3
980209
李强
198011
男
化工
2
键
1,2,3,4
域
字段名
元组(行)
字段(列)
整数
字符串
数值
学生登记表
关系名
关系数据模型
学号
姓名
年龄
性别
班级
1005
张力
21
男
203
学号
课程号
成绩
1005
0021
89
学生关系
成绩关系
课程关系
N
M
N
M
课程号
课程名称
0021
代数
关系模型地性质
二维表中地每一列地元素类型相同;
列不可重名;
列地顺序可以任意;
行地顺序可以任意;
表中任意两行不能完全相同(不可重行);
表中地元素是不可再分地最小数据项。
关系数据库地发展方向
继续增强关系数据库本身地功能,更加智能与友好地管理与维护功能,这仍是今后关系数据库发展与竞争地重点。
继续增强商业智能与数据仓库地功能,比如海量存储技术,海量数据处理效率,OLAP技术,数据挖掘技术,提供一体化地综合解决方案与服务能力。
为了应对NoSQL地挑战,也许在将来关系数据库会主动吸收与引入NoSQL技术地优点,并融入到关系型数据库中来了;任何一种技术都有其优点与缺点,有其特殊地应用场景,从这个角度来看NoSQL与关系数据库更像是相互补充地关系。
NOSQL数据库
NoSQL(NO ONLY SQL)只是非关系型数据存储地广义定义,一场运动与反关系数据库地各种技术地统称
NOSQL数据库
新地随着互联网大规模Web2.0应用地兴起,云计算需要地大规模分布式服务与分布式存储地发展,传统地关系数据库面临着诸多全新挑战。
像谷歌,雅
您可能关注的文档
最近下载
- 日立电梯MCA13中文注释版电气原理图.pdf
- 财务总监培训战略成本管理-战略成本管理.ppt VIP
- 战略成本管理 .pdf VIP
- 2024-2025学年江苏省无锡市锡山高级中学高一(上)月考物理试卷(10月)(含答案).docx VIP
- 江苏省梅村某中学2022年物理高一年级上册期末达标检测试题含解析.pdf VIP
- 江苏省梅村高级中学2022年物理高一年级上册期末经典试题含解析.pdf VIP
- 小学道德与法治教学论文(5篇).pdf VIP
- 2025年智启未来·险见新机-人保寿险大模型探索及实践.docx
- 大班美术优秀教案及教学反思《秋天的画报》.docx VIP
- 《光纤耦合器讲解》课件.ppt VIP
原创力文档


文档评论(0)